Cool your laptop on docking station


This Refrigerated Docking Station was created through a joint effort between Embraco and Intel. It uses the smallest miniature compressor available to cool air before it flows into the bottom of the laptop. The cooler can reduce the temperature of a laptop by 41%.

iPod Touch



iPod Touch is here, so what it is , its a iPhone minus the phone part. Available in 8gb and 16gb versions, it gonna rock and brings a whole new meaning to the portable entertainment. Best thing that could happen is, releasing it world wide, so no more waiting, it will be available everywhere in few days.






Awesome battery life as it supports Up to 22 hours of music playback and 5 hours of video playback. A Gorgeous 3.5-inch widescreen displayt touch your music in Cover Flow and watch video on a stunning, widescreen display.
Also equipped with Wi-Fi web browsing so now you can browse the web with Safari and watch You Tube videos on the first-ever Wi-Fi iPod.

Technical Specifications
Size and weight
  • Height: 4.3 inches (110 mm)
  • Width: 2.4 inches (61.8 mm)
  • Depth: 0.31 inch (8 mm)
  • Weight: 4.2 ounces (120 grams)

Capacity

  • 8GB or 16GB flash drive1
  • Holds up to 1,750 or 3,500 songs in 128-Kbps AAC format2
  • Holds up to 10,000 or 20,000 iPod-viewable photos3
  • Holds up to 10 hours or 20 hours of video4
  • Stores data via USB flash drive

Display

  • 3.5-inch (diagonal) widescreen multi-touch display
  • 480-by-320-pixel resolution at 163 pixels per inch

Brix Modular Cell Phone Concept - For Wide Screen Viewing

Watching TV on a cell phone is about as fun as taking a drill to your eye -- and that's something concept designer Seokwon Hong hopes to alleviate with the Brix. The Brix is a modular concept for a cell phone that would allow you to create a bigger and bigger screen depending on how many Brix bezel-less modules you may have.







Brix is a phone. The entire surface is a touchscreen, even void of a receiver. There is no bezel at all so you really get 100% screen real estate on the front. You have all your personal multimedia functions just like any other phone but here’s where it gets interesting. By stringing together multiple Brix, you expand the screen real estate. Suddenly video is bigger. A temporary virtual shared folder is created to merge content between the devices until they’re disconnected or one device can be designated as the media hub and interface. The awesome thing is the ability to endlessly string together as many Brix as you want. You can easily go from a small media player to a big screen TV. Urwerk - New TiAIN Hard Watch





From WatchLuxus : Urwerk presents its iconic 103 with a steel case and not just any steel but an incredibly hard TiAlN-coated steel. With this new model, Urwerk blurs the frontier between horological art and cutting-edge technology. The coat of the steel 103.08 is the hardest known in the world of haute horlogerie.

TiAlN - Titanium Aluminum Nitride - treatment is well-known in industry for its exceptional properties. A TiAlN coating less than 4 microns thick has the effect of multiplying the resistance of the underlying metal to scratches, shocks, oxidation and even acids.

Features :

  • The service will launch with thousands of movies from seven major studios as well as indie distributors, connects directly to your TV and does not require a PC or a cable box.
  • The box is about the size of a hardcover book and delivers video streamed in MPEG-4, which is upscaled to HD.
  • Vudu goes online via an ethernet cable, and the media stream is managed through a load-sharing distributed network, which should guarantee instant access to the movies without stutters.
  • The remote control has a scroll wheel (nice touch) and appears to have just five buttons.
